Catalog description

This course will examine legal rules and issues relating to the formation, maintenance, and dissolution of family relationships. Key topics include how the concept of family is defined under the law, the constitutional framework for familial rights, regulation of marriage and divorce, marital and cohabitation agreements, the establishment of legal parentage, child custody and support, spousal support, and property distribution upon divorce. The course will also highlight and engage students in contemporary law and policy debates within the field. Credit Hour : 1-3
